Output 59e888c5e652e0eb04ca52bb560984e29d24e980684b653bdc84f0e9c6316000:1

value
9544443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ccf09e3deabf8b48dfa3dc35aa1bf9ad9e54631 OP_EQUAL
address
3EXYYhM65NNdiUsDg3xDq4tqkoxX5kE7u5
transaction
59e888c5e652e0eb04ca52bb560984e29d24e980684b653bdc84f0e9c6316000
spent
true